Ordinals
beta
Address bc1qafq6qqa3hn6wdg7fz8apgnq2jfqfzcy359raw0
sat balance
48347746
runes balances
outputs
4ec38316d9e4e0357f9624e050ce4606c0056cd78ef96f59c537f4bd872c3ae1:52